Output 84e184af92ee930314e87f38d812d16b96dbff8077d5f0ce16dc10bd4e12741b:0

value
39495000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1aa627b1730608ea32ee82f84be486d630c56c02 OP_EQUALVERIFY OP_CHECKSIG
address
13RuceHu7p8shz8wo7rxp8TLH35V5joamW
transaction
84e184af92ee930314e87f38d812d16b96dbff8077d5f0ce16dc10bd4e12741b
spent
true